12:46 — REGNUM Today, July 12, by decrees of the President of Armenia, Armen Yeganyan was relieved of his post as Ambassador of Armenia to Canada, and he was appointed to this post Levon Martirosyan.

By another decree of the head of state, he was appointed Ambassador of Armenia to Denmark Alexander Arzumanyan.

The reasons for the change of ambassadors are not reported, but the Armenian Foreign Ministry or the presidential administration, if they begin to explain the change of ambassadors, will be by planned rotation.

However, the figures of the new ambassadors, at least one of them, raise some questions.

Levon Martirosyan, who became the ambassador to Canada, the Armenian public is known only for being the brother of the famous Russian showman Garik Martirosyan. In addition, we can say that he was a member of parliament of the last convocation and represented the ruling Republican Party Armenia. In the 2017 elections, Martirosyan was on the RPA list, but, as it turned out, he was not in the right place.

Martirosyan has a legal education, but he was not really involved in jurisprudence either. The biography says that 41-year-old Martirosyan was engaged in private legal practice in 2003-2007. In addition, the newly appointed ambassador was remembered for the ambiguous statements on the Nagorno-Karabakh settlement.

Considering that even before parliamentary elections Martirosyan stated that in the next composition of the National Assembly he would not be in connection with the proposal received from the President of the country to take up a state post, then the only rational explanation for the appointment of Martirosyan to a high diplomatic post could be his, the friendship with the son-in-law of the President of Armenia Mikael Minasyan, who is also diplomat - Ambassador of Armenia to the Vatican.

It can also be noted that against the background of no relations between Armenia and Canada, the name of Levon Martirosyan will appear in the press only when he is removed from this post.

Concerning Alexandra Arzumanyan, then he is a diplomat with many years of experience. In the past, under the first President of Armenia Levon Ter-Petrosyan, he served as the Armenian Ambassador to the United States, to the UN, and was the Minister of Foreign Affairs of Armenia. On February 4, 1998, together with Levon Ter-Petrosyan, he resigned.

After that, he took up politics, was a member of the opposition parties "Armenian National Movement", and then a member of the opposition "Free Democrats" party, was a deputy of the National Assembly of the previous convocation. Twice became a defendant in criminal cases that were politically motivated.

However, in Lately Arzumanyan's oppositional fervor began to decline. In 2015, when Serzh Sargsyan announced the start of constitutional reforms, according to which he could retain power in 2018, becoming prime minister, Arzumanyan supported the reforms, which, apparently, earned the post of Armenian Ambassador to Denmark.

The career of the doctor-Martirosyan ended after meeting with KVN. The club of the cheerful and resourceful immediately charmed the Armenian, although he admitted that he liked the profession he received and brought pleasure.

Garik began playing in KVN as a member of the New Armenians team in 1994, and three years later he became the captain. Earlier the team was called “Relatives from Yerevan”, but later it took on a more sonorous name. For the first time, Armenians were noticed in the city of Sochi at a festival, they went to the First League of KVN. In 1995, Martirosyan's team managed to reach the final of the First League and receive an invitation to the Highest. But the guys did not manage to win even at the high level, they were bypassed by “Makhachkala vagrants” from Dagestan.

Later, the “New Armenians” team nevertheless took a prize-winning place (in 1997 and 1998), and also twice won the international music festival KiViN.

In the 2000s, the team, which became widely known and loved by the public, began to tour the world. In addition to Russian cities, they visited America, Germany and the CIS countries.

The team from sunny Yerevan, which finished playing in KVN, decided to create a new product. The idea was born back in 2001, but was able to be realized only in 2004 and not on the first try. Show Comedy club appeared in the MTV broadcasting network, however, only as part of the New Year's meeting, and after the assistance of Alexander Tsekalo, a pilot episode for the STS channel was filmed. But here, too, the Armenians suffered a setback - General Director Rodnyansky refused to use a non-formatted product.

Luck smiled at KVN players after 9 months, when general manager TNT offered profitable cooperation and start the show on the screen. For the first time, viewers saw the Comedy Club in April 2005.

Two years later, a large diversified production company Comedy was already created. Club Production, which is now responsible for the release of this humorous show and some side projects.

"Searchlightperishilton"

SearchlightParisHilton is another important project in the life of Garik Yurievich. At one time, this TV Broadcast was one of the most popular on Channel One, it was broadcast almost weekly, and the presenters became much more popular. An entertainment and information show appeared in 2008 and almost from the first issues it became a rating one.

In an ironic manner, the four hosts (Tsekalo, Urgant, Svetlakov and Martirosyan) discuss the news. They fell under the scalpel of their humor and politicians, and show business stars, and foreign actors and musicians. Thanks to the charisma and unusual presentation of information, such a concept fell in love, in the future they even tried to apply it to other projects, but to no avail.

Starting from the 15th edition, guests began to be invited to the Spotlight studio. They were different - the ballerina Volochkova, and the politician Zhirinovsky, and the singer Basque, and the actor Khabensky, and the musician Makarevich. At the end of the episode, the presenters performed musical number- played instruments, sang themselves or invited groups.

In 2012, the program was closed (due to new contracts between Sergey and Garik on the TNT channel), but in 2017 it was released again. The composition of the hosts remained unchanged.

Garik Yurievich Martirosyan(arm. Գարիկ Յուրիի Մարտիրոսյան ; February 14, 1974, Yerevan) - Armenian and Russian showman, comedian and TV presenter, co-producer, artistic director and the "resident" of the show Comedy club(TNT), producer television projects from Comedy club, such as "Nasha Russia" ("TNT") and "Laughter without rules" ("TNT"). Author of the idea for the League of Nations project and creative producer of the Show News project. Conducted the project "Minute of Glory" on Channel One (1st and 2nd seasons). He was one of the presenters of the show "Projectorperishilton", "Main Stage" (on the channel "Russia-1"). Since March 7, 2016 - the host of the 10th season of the Dancing with the Stars project on the Russia-1 TV channel.

Family

  • Grandfather Mikhail Arkadievich (1911-1984) worked as a mathematics teacher, then was the director of the school.
  • Grandmother Arus (born 1924).
    • Father Yuri Mikhailovich (born April 16, 1942) is a mechanical engineer.
  • Grandfather Suren Nikolaevich (born 1919) was the Deputy Minister of Trade of the USSR.
  • Grandmother Rose (born January 21, 1921).
    • Mother Jasmin Surenovna (born April 15, 1950) is a gynecologist, doctor of sciences.
  • Younger brother Levon Martirosyan (born February 19, 1976) headed the United Liberal National Party (MIAK) of Armenia, assistant to the President of Armenia.

Biography

Garik Martirosyan was born on February 13, 1974 in Yerevan. The parents were asked to write down the date of birth on February 14, since, in their opinion, - unlucky number, so Garik celebrates his birthday two days in a row. In the family, he grew up with his brother Levon.

Despite being expelled from music school for bad behavior, Garik later mastered playing the piano, guitar, drums and was able to write music himself.

After leaving school, he continued his education at the Yerevan State Medical University, where he received the specialty of a neuropathologist-psychotherapist. Garik worked as a doctor for only three years, although he really liked the profession - a different future awaited him after meeting the KVN team of Yerevan University.

  • 1993-2002 - player of the KVN team "New Armenians" (since 1997 - captain), champion of KVN 1997, played in the "USSR National Team", worked in the "Good evening" program with Igor Ugolnikov, as well as with the KVN team "Burnt by the Sun »As part of a group of authors.
  • In 2004, he took part in the TV game "Guess the Melody" together with Igor Kharlamov and Polina Sibagatullina.
  • Since 2005 - one of the authors and project participant Comedy club created together with his friends from the New Armenians team Artur Tumasyan, Artur Janibekyan, Artak Gasparyan and Artashes Sargsyan.
  • 2006 - the winner of the project of the First Channel "Two Stars", where he participated in a pair with Larisa Dolina.
  • Since November 2006 - co-producer and co-author of the script for the show "Our Russia", aired on the TNT TV channel.
  • 2007 - the host of the first two seasons of the Minute of Glory show on Channel One.
  • December 2007 - participated in the recording of the musical album "Respect and Respect" by Pavel Volya.
  • From May 17, 2008 to 2012 - one of the hosts of the ProjectorParisHilton show, aired on Channel One.
  • 2008 - producer and scriptwriter of the feature film “Our Russia. Eggs of Destiny ”, which was released on the screens of the country on January 21, 2010.
  • From January 30, 2015 to April 17, 2015 - the host of the first season music project"Main stage" on the TV channel "Russia-1".
  • Since March 7, 2016 - the host of the 10th season of the project "Dancing with the Stars" on the TV channel "Russia-1".

KVN

The acquaintance of the young doctor-neuropathologist with the KVN team took place in 1992. Probably, it is this year that should be considered the point from which it began creative biography Garik Martirosyan. The club of the cheerful and resourceful radically changed life and determined the future fate of the future artist.


In an interview, Garik Martirosyan shared his memories of that time. According to him, soon after entering the medical university, a military conflict began in Armenia (). There were serious power outages in the country, there was no gas, and bread was handed out on ration cards. It was at that time that KVN began - young people gathered at someone's apartment, stocked up on candles and wrote comic texts.

“We were making fun of ourselves. Well, we just had no other choice, ”says the artist.

In 1993, Garik became a player in the Armenian KVN League, on the basis of which the “New Armenians” team was created in 1994. Martirosyan started as an ordinary player, and in 1997 he headed the team.

Playing in KVN filled all the artist's free time, so it is completely logical that he began to make a living with humor. At the end of the 90s, the main income was brought by the tour of KVN, but even then Garik Martirosyan tried himself as a screenwriter. Even when he did not play KVN on stage, he continued to play as a producer. Then the Sochi team "Burnt by the Sun" appeared, for which Martirosyan wrote scripts.

Garik played for the “New Armenians” team for a total of nine years. During this time, the team became the champion of the Major League (1997), twice received Summer Cup(1998, 2003), was repeatedly noted at the Jurmala festival "Voting KiViN", and also became a laureate of many other awards of the Cheerful and Resourceful Club.

As Garik Martirosyan himself noted, the experience that KVN gave him in his youth became a real school of life for him.

"Comedy club"

Garik Martirosyan's career, which started at KVN, opened the doors for him in Russian show business... So, in 2005, the artist, together with his KVN comrades, initiated a new comedy project.

The program called "Comedy Club", made according to the template of American stand-up shows, soon began to appear on the TNT channel. Garik was one of the producers while performing on the show. Soon Garik Martirosyan became a cult figure for the youth of our country.


Unfortunately, Martirosyan himself always spoke very sparingly about the creation of the program. Modestly, the artist says that all the members of the Comedy Club got together and decided to organize humorous program, although colleagues claim that he is the founder of this successful project.

The artists did not immediately make their way to television with their program. The trial issue of "Comedy Club" was gathering dust in someone's tables for about a year before it was watched and approved. Not everyone liked the sharp jokes of the residents (as the artists themselves called themselves), but, fortunately, the program was broadcast.


Now it is difficult to find a person who would not have heard of "Comedy Club", despite the fact that Garik Martirosyan himself at first did not believe in the success of this project.
